However, by 2020, pro-duction had only reached 1040 MW, leading Cameroon to devise a new na-tional energy sector development strategy targeting 5000 MW by 2035. This paper provides an overview of the current state of energy production and projects future output by 2035.
Exogenous obstacles In addition to potential internal obstacles that could hinder reaching a 5000 MW capacity, there are external factors beyond Cameroon’s control that might cause unexpected delays in energy production. Large-scale operations like these are typically financed through international loans.
The Cameroonian government states that Cameroon needs almost 2000 billion euros to finance its energy projects. These funds will support the construction of the Limbé gas power plant (350 MW), the Grand Eweng, Chol-let, Kikot, Katsina Ala (285 MW), and Menchum (72 MW) hydroelectric dams, among others.
Government Strategies for Energy Production Cameroon’s energy potential primarily comprises hydroelectricity (64%), ther-mal energy (30%), and other renewable energies (about 6%). The installed ca-pacity increased from 933 MW to 1650 MW by 2020, falling short of the planned target of 3000 MW by a deficit of 1350 MW.
A critical examination of the current state and evolution of various energy sources, demand and supply, and the country’s energy policy was conducted. Cameroon, aiming to become an emerging country by 2035, is heavily investing in hydroelectricity and developing other alternative electricity production sources to address the energy deficit.
